Power Workshops

Keynote

Dr. Holger Schwichtenberg www.IT-Visions.de

Montag, 15.11.2010, 09:15 – 10:30 Uhr

Für die Entwicklungen von Webanwendungen gibt es inzwischen innerhalb der .NET-Welt zahlreiche Alternativen: ASP.NET in den Varianten Webforms, MVC, Dynamic Data und Webmatrix, AJAX mit ASP.NET und jQuery sowie Silverlight und WPF Web Browser Applications. Die Bereitstellung in der Cloud kann eine Alternative zum klassischen Hosting sein. In der Keynote geben die Sprecher der BASTA-on-Tour einen Überblick über die Technologien und benennen Stärken, Schwächen und Einsatzgebiete.

Silverlight Architecture Patterns

Jörg Neumann Acando/thinktecture

Montag, 15.11.2010, 11:00 – 15:00 Uhr

Der Entwurf komplexer Silverlight-Anwendung ist keine leichte Aufgabe. Von der Kapselung von Logik und Oberfläche bis hin zur flexiblen Bindung von Daten reicht das Spektrum. Aber auch der Datenzugriff, sowie die Kommunikation innerhalb und außerhalb der Anwendung spielen eine große Rolle. Jörg Neumann stellt verschiedene Modelle und Patterns vor und gibt Tipps für die Implementierung.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 und die Silverlight 4 Tools for Visual Studio (Download: http://www.silverlight.net/getstarted/)

Datenzugriff in ASP.NET: Was Wann Wie?

Dr. Holger Schwichtenberg www.IT-Visions.de

Montag, 15.11.2010, 11:00 – 15:00 Uhr

Datenzugriff ist der Kern fast jeder Webanwendung. Und gerade auf diesem Gebiet gibt es in ASP.NET inzwischen sehr viele Alternativen. Neben den zahlreichen in ASP.NET Webforms vorhandenen "DataSources" gibt es mit ASP.NET Dynamic Data und ASP.NET MVC zwei hausgemachte Konkurrenztechnologien. Und für AJAX-basierte Websites gibt es ganz andere Regeln und Instrumente wie ASP.NET AJAX und jQuery. Im Rahmen der Gesamtarchitektur einer datengetriebenen Webanwendung muss man aber nicht nur die Benutzerschnittstelle betrachten, sondern auch Geschäftslogik und vor allem die verschiedenen Techniken in der Datenzugriffsschicht betrachten, z.B. das neue ADO.NET Entity Framework. Für viele Entwickler ist diese Auswahl eine Qual. Die Entscheidung zwischen Rapid Application Development und dem zeitaufwändigeren Mehrsichtansätzen oft ein Glaubenskrieg. Dr. Holger Schwichtenberg stellt in diesem Workshop verschiedene Architekturansätze für datengetriebene Webanwendungen vor und vergleicht sie.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 (Professional oder höher) sowie SQL Server 2008 oder R2)

Ajax: Rich Internet Applications mit ASP.NET

Christian Wenz Arrabiata Solutions

Montag, 15.11.2010, 15:30 – 19:00 Uhr

Als der Begriff „AJAX“ (Asynchronous JavaScript And XML) im Februar 2005 geschaffen wurde stand noch nicht fest welchen Siegeszug die Technik antreten würde. Auch Microsoft hat bereits 2006 sein eigenes Ajax-Framework vorgestellt, seit ASP.NET 3.5 ist ASP.NET AJAX integriert, das Ajax Control Toolkit bietet zahlreiche Zusatzfunktionalitäten, und seit Visual Studio 2010 ist die externe JavaScript-Bibliothek jQuery mit dabei. Der Vortrag stellt Microsofts Ajax-Strategie vor und zeigt wie man auch ohne oder mit geringen JavaScript-Kenntnissen spannende Anwendungen erzeugen kann. Der Workshop zeigt AJAX-Features in ASP.NET, die Funktionsweise der Microsoft Ajax Library und des Ajax Control Toolkit, sowie Highlights von jQuery. ASP.NET-Grundkenntnisse sind hilfreich, JavaScript-Know-How ist nicht erforderlich – denn genau deswegen wird ja auf ein Framework gesetzt!

Webanwendungen in der Cloud mit Windows Azure

Manfred Steyer FH CAMPUS 02 | www.IT-Visions.de

Montag, 15.11.2010, 15:30 – 19:00 Uhr

Cloud Computing ist in aller Munde. In diesem Workshop erfahren Sie, wie skalierbare Web-Applikationen für Microsoft Cloud-Plattform "Windows Azure" entwickelt werden können. Dabei wird Manfred Steyer die Unterschiede zu klassischen Web-Applikationen diskutieren und Fallstricke aufzeigen. Darüber hinaus wird das Thema Datenhaltung in Azure anhand von Table-Services und SQL Azure behandelt.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 in einer beliebigen Ausführung (Vollinstallation) sowie die Windows Azure Tools (Downlad unter http://tinyurl.com/winazr)

Panel-Diskussion

Dr. Holger Schwichtenberg www.IT-Visions.de Manfred Steyer FH CAMPUS 02 | www.IT-Visions.de Jörg Neumann Acando/thinktecture Christian Wenz Arrabiata Solutions

Montag, 15. November, 19:30 Uhr - 20:30 Uhr

Panel-Diskussion:
Alle Trainer
Moderation: Holger Schwichtenberg

Webservices mit .NET: Windows Communication Foundation

Dr. Holger Schwichtenberg www.IT-Visions.de

Dienstag, 16.11.2010, 09:00 – 12:30 Uhr

Es gibt immer noch viele Webentwickler, die keinen Webservice geschrieben haben. Ausgehend von der Frage, in welchen Architekturszenarien Webservices notwendig oder sinnvoll sind, geht es in diesem Workshop um die vielfältigen Möglichkeiten der Windows Communication Foundation. Neben grundlegenden Themen wie der Erstellung von Clients und Servern sowie den unterschiedenen Protokollen und Diensten in WCF behandelt der Workshop auch weitergehende Fragen wie die effiziente Nutzung von WCF-Diensten in .NET-, ASP.NET-, JavaScript- und Silverlight-Clients, Plattformunabhängigkeit und die Vermittlung von Diensten wie Sinne eines Enterprise Service Bus. Auch Microsofts neue Anwendungsserver AppFabric wird gezeigt und diskutiert.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 (Professional oder höher) sowie SQL Server 2008 oder R2)

Silverlight Tipps & Tricks

Jörg Neumann Acando/thinktecture

Dienstag, 16.11.2010, 13:30 Uhr – 17:00 Uhr

Silverlight 4 bietet eine Fülle von Features, stellt Entwickler jedoch auch vor einige Herausforderungen. So bereiten Themen wie Performance, Threading und die Kommunikation mit Services häufig Probleme. Aber auch bei Datenbindung, Eingabevalidierung oder der Entwicklung eigener Komponenten gibt es Einiges zu beachten. Jörg Neumann gibt Tipps und Tricks für die Entwicklung und stellt Lösungen für die beliebtesten Fallstricke vor.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 und die Silverlight 4 Tools for Visual Studio (Download: http://www.silverlight.net/getstarted/)

ASP.NET MVC

Manfred Steyer FH CAMPUS 02 | www.IT-Visions.de

Dienstag, 16.11.2010, 13:30 – 17:00

Seit einiger Zeit bietet Microsoft mit ASP.NET MVC eine Alternative zu den ASP.NET Web-Forms. ASP.NET MVC unterstützt bei der Entwicklung von flexiblen und automatisiert testbaren Webanwendungen und gibt dem Entwickler darüber hinaus die Kontrolle über die generierten HTML-Seiten zurück. In diesem Workshop erfahren Sie, wie Sie die aktuelle Version 2.0 des MVC-Frameworks für Ihre Projekte nutzen können und wo die Vor- und Nachteile zu den klassischen Web-Forms liegen.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Studio 2010 in einer beliebigen Ausführung (Vollinstallation).)

Silverlight: Kommunikation und Sicherheit

Christian Wenz Arrabiata Solutions

Di, 16.11., 9.00 - 12.30 Uhr

Silverlight-Anwendungen sind Programme, die im Browserkontext laufen. Als solche sind sie speziellen Sicherheitsaspekten unterworfen. Diese wirken sich unter anderem darauf aus, welche .NET-Features verwendet werden dürfen und welche nicht. Besonders wichtig werden die Sicherheitsbestimmungen, wenn es um die Kommunikation nach außen geht – beim Web Services, dem Zugriff von und auf JavaScript, dem Datenaustausch zwischen verschiedenen Silverlight-Anwendungen sowie dem Ansprechen von externer Peripherie. Mit Policy-Dateien, Out-of-Browser-Funktionalitäten sowie Elevated Trust lassen sich zahlreiche dieser Einschränkungen umgehen – Vor- und Nachteile liegen häufig nah beieinander. Dieser Workshop bietet eine komplette Einführung in das Sicherheitsmodell von Silverlight, zeigt die Möglichkeiten zur Kommunikation und beleuchtet sie unter dem Aspekt der Sicherheit. Außerdem werden Möglichkeiten und Hindernisse beim Einsatz von Out of Browser und Elevated Trust behandelt. Grundkenntnisse in Silverlight werden nicht vorausgesetzt.

(Installationsempfehlungen für eigenes Notebook im Workshop: Visual Web Developer 2010 Express oder Visual Studio 2010 sowie Silverlight Tools for Visual Studio 2010)

  • Bookmark Us
    • Digg it!
    • Mr. Wong
    • Yigg it!
    • del.icio.us
 
css based on YAML 3.0.4
Besuchen Sie unsere aktuelle Veranstaltungsseite >>